## 2.14.0 — Changed defaults

Pairwell's matcher was hitting 900ms GC pauses under peak load, which tripped the liveness probe and caused match churn. We switched the default collector to the pause-aware profile, capped young-gen size, and lowered the promotion threshold. On-call: expect higher CPU (~8%) but sub-100ms pauses. If the matcher restarts more than twice an hour, roll back via the previous release tag. The new defaults shipping with this build are as follows.

settings of yahap-taweg:
holath:
  log_level: warn
  metrics_host: metrics.holath.qorvelsys.internal
  pool_size: 32

Subject: Bulk edits re-enabled in Wrenhall admin table

On-call: bulk edits in the Wrenhall admin table are back on after last night's lock-contention incident. Batch size is capped at 200 rows; anything larger queues through the async path. If you see timeout pages, disable the bulk-edit flag first — don't restart the service. Dashboards updated. The deploy carrying this change is identified by the token below.

session token of yajep-hahaf = htk31_bdf9e6857d57a699ce425c2d94acb7d

## Runbook: Timezone drift in report exports

The Tallybook exporter stamps reports in UTC, but the Harborline scheduler resolves cron windows in the tenant's local zone, so DST transitions can duplicate or skip an export. Before the weekly sync, verify the reconciliation job ran cleanly. To query the internal Ledgermint reconciliation service, authenticate with the key below.

API key for yagag-fawif: zpat4_Gful